Luxury Hotels in Key West
Key West is the ultimate Florida destination for fun in the sun and sand. The city is home to cruise ports, a nature conservatory, the Key West Aquarium, deep sea fishing, sailing, snorkeling, dolphin encounters and more. It is this plethora of activities that keeps travelers coming back year after year. Whether you are traveling for a vacation getaway or just staying the night, there are several luxury Key West hotels that will treat you like royalty during your stay.

Casa Marina Resort and Beach Club

The Casa Marina Resort and Beach Club is a luxury hotel in Key West, Florida. This beachside resort is owned by Waldorf Astoria, a name synonymous with luxury and exclusiveness. For guest comfort, the hotel offers two outdoor pools, a massage studio, wireless high-speed Internet, valet parking, private beach and moped rentals. There are also a variety of water sports including jet skiing, parasailing, scuba diving, snorkeling and kayaking. A grand hardwood entry greets guests upon check-in at the Casa Marina Resort, and the stylish guest rooms are the result of impeccable attention to detail and comfort. Some rooms and suites have private sundecks for viewing the ocean or catching some sun.

Pier House Resort and Caribbean Spa

Pier House Resort and Caribbean Spa is a deluxe resort set on a pier in the midst of Key West's blue waters. Rooms feature glass-walled balconies, perfect for viewing the ocean sweeping below your room. Room decor is in step with the islands, with 26 suites from which to choose. For guests looking for the most luxurious experience, large two-story suites are available with flat-screen televisions and free wireless Internet. There are four dining options at the Pier House Resort, and an extensive wine selection will please even the pickiest of guests. The resort's spa offers a variety of services including massage, facials and body treatments. Travelers can take part in water sports, snorkeling and deep-sea fishing.

Sunset Key Guest Cottages

The Sunset Key Guest Cottages is a secluded resort reachable by boat from Key West, Florida. Travelers who enjoy the outdoors will be thrilled by the numerous activities available at the resort. Bicycle rentals, parasailing, golfing, jet skiing and tennis are just some of the recreation available to hotel guests. Cottages at the Sunset Key are fully equipped with kitchens, bathrooms and pantries. The property offers a tropical pool, beautiful gardens, private cabanas and a white sand beach. The hotel offers dining on the beach at Latitude's Restaurant and grocery delivery service available to those who wish to cook in the cottage. All rooms have access to daily maid service and a 24-hour ferry to and from the private Sunset Key Island.
